HCONRES 94 115th Congress House Arts, Culture, Religion Congressional tributes District of Columbia Museums, exhibitions, cultural centers Religion

Recognizing the opening of the nonsectarian Museum of the Bible in Washington, D.C., the only museum of its size and scope in the world devoted exclusively to the Bible.

Introduced: November 17, 2017 See on congress.gov
